Nontuberculous mycobacterial infections in a Danish region between 2011 and 2021: evaluation of trends in diagnostic codes.

More than one-third with an NTM infection based on ICD-10 codes were found in extreme age groups. At least half of the patients had a pulmonary infection. Contradicting previous data from Denmark, we found an increasing trend of NTM, potentially suggesting an increase in clinically relevant disease, a higher awareness and test rate, or improved coding.
